**Job Title**:Process Technologist

**Location**:Crumlin

**JOB PURPOSE**

**RESPONSIBILITIES**
- Maintains process standards and settings for making great noodle consistently.
- Collaborates with site team for determining and validating all key process parameters and standard settings.
- Leads utilising existing equipment to the best of its ability to improve process control.
- Leads initiative on “how to make great noodle” for production and engineering teams.
- Constantly gathers information from suppliers, wider Unilever group and industry to fully understand the capability and limitation of our process equipment.
- Collects and uses data, knowledge and expertise around the process and materials to ensure that site recipes are controlled within specifications to positively influence product quality, yield, cost and line efficiency.
- Monitors daily manufacturing and quality data to identify opportunity for continuous improvement.
- Provides coaching and training around areas of expertise for the wider team.
- Collaborates to develop ideas and get approval for new factory processes including new machinery based on data analysis to ensure continuous improvements.
- Troubleshoots with manufacturing concerns and engages in problem solving activities.
- Supports trial and change activity always ensuring adherence to site procedures and controls.
- Supports documenting and evaluating all trial and change related data, ensuring all relevant outputs have been captured.
- Assists site with quality or process issues that may arise.

**ALL ABOUT YOU**
- Ideally degree level or HND qualification in a scientific / food technology discipline or equivalent experience.
- Experience within a food manufacturing environment.
- Demonstrable experience of process improvement/change within a food manufacturing environment.
- Knowledge of food manufacturing preservation methods.
- Knowledge of large-scale cooking and processing.
- Experience in factory environment.
- Understanding of customer quality requirements: e.g. micro/labelling.
- Can communicate with both internal and external contacts and stakeholders at all levels.
- Logical and structured approach to change management.
- Self-motivated and can work under mínimal supervision. Numerical ability to record, interpret and analyse key process data.
- Understanding of continuous improvement techniques.
